No traffic touring cycling routes around Lüdersburg navigate a landscape characterized by gentle topography, making it suitable for various cycling abilities. The region is situated near the Elbe River, offering flat routes through the Elbe Marshes and within the Biosphere Reserve Niedersächsische Elbtalaue. While not directly in the core Lüneburg Heath, Lüdersburg is part of the surrounding tourist region, providing access to heathlands and forests. The terrain generally features minimal elevation changes, ideal for relaxed touring cycling.

There are over 15 dedicated no-traffic touring cycling routes around Lüdersburg, all rated as easy, making them accessible for a wide range of cyclists. These routes offer a total tracked distance of 923 km within the broader region.
The no-traffic touring routes around Lüdersburg offer a diverse and generally gentle topography. You'll cycle through picturesque Elbe Marshes, alongside the Elbe River, and experience sections of the broader Lüneburg Heath Nature Park with its forests and tranquil river valleys. The area is part of the Biosphere Reserve Niedersächsische Elbtalaue, ensuring beautiful, protected natural environments.
Yes, all 16 no-traffic touring cycling routes in Lüdersburg are rated as easy, making them ideal for families. The flat terrain and dedicated paths ensure a safe and enjoyable experience for cyclists of all ages. A great option for a shorter family outing is the Lüdersburg Castle – River loop from Lüdersburg, which is just over 10 km long.
Many routes pass by or near interesting sights. You can explore the historic Biosphärium Elbtalaue, enjoy views from Mahnkenwerder, or discover the Beaver Activity Area on the Elbe. The 1776-built Schloss Lüdersburg itself is a prominent local landmark and a frequent point of interest on local routes, often providing a convenient stop for a break.
Absolutely. Many of the no-traffic routes around Lüdersburg are designed as loops, allowing you to start and end at the same point. For example, consider the Lüdersburg Castle – Domäne Scharnebeck loop from Lüdersburg, which offers a pleasant 15 km ride through the local scenery.
The spring and summer months (April to September) are generally ideal for touring cycling in Lüdersburg, offering pleasant temperatures and lush green landscapes. If you wish to experience the vibrant purple bloom of the Lüneburg Heath, late August to early September is particularly scenic, though Lüdersburg is on the periphery of the core heath area.
The no-traffic touring routes in Lüdersburg are highly rated by the komoot community, with an average score of 4.55 out of 5 stars from over 3,200 ratings. Reviewers often praise the tranquil, car-free paths, the beautiful natural scenery of the Elbe Marshes and surrounding countryside, and the well-maintained cycling network that makes for a relaxed and enjoyable ride.
While many local routes are shorter, the extensive network allows for longer tours by combining segments or exploring thematic routes. For a longer single loop, the Lüdersburg Castle – Rosenthal Country Road loop from Lüdersburg covers over 21 km, offering a more extended no-traffic experience.
Lüdersburg is well-connected to the broader 900-kilometer cycle network in northeastern Lower Saxony, which allows for arrival from Lüneburg train station by bike. This makes it feasible to combine public transport with your cycling adventure, especially for reaching starting points further afield.
Yes, the region is dotted with opportunities for refreshment. Schloss Lüdersburg itself has a golf restaurant that is a popular stop. Additionally, you might find places like Forsthaus Glüsing or dedicated rest areas, such as the Elbe Cycle Path rest area with e‑bike charging station and view of the Elbe, which are perfect for a break.
The cycling network in the Lüdersburg region is well-developed, with many paths recently renewed or newly built. You can expect a good surface quality, generally suitable for touring bikes, ensuring a smooth and comfortable ride on these no-traffic routes.
